Output 39175423d0dcb8a5b149633c8e1d6e772e6f37e5deb84ca6b7fd634bc317380a:6

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e9e0a382ce1632151383a62268f119cd17acd826d291e7f3f8c5c5ee5bb39b5d
address
bc1pa8s28qkwzcep2yur5c3x3ugee5t6ekpx62g70ulcchz7ukanndws0apgg2
transaction
39175423d0dcb8a5b149633c8e1d6e772e6f37e5deb84ca6b7fd634bc317380a
spent
true